The tree looks so good, one of my favourite DIY ideas. Love the fact it's a fraction of the price of one's in-store. One caveat though, it depends on the country, but where I'm from there are strict laws with regards to cutting off branches from trees even for ones on your own property. Maybe better to wait for branches to drop off/go foraging for ones already fallen before taking a saw to a tree.

Drew-you can use yard rocks in the bottom of your bucket with spray foam insulation in a can on top of the rocks. The rocks won’t move around, and you can use the foam to stick other fake stuff in if you want. Cheaper and sturdy after it cures! Love your style!
